Variables to Think about



When picking the right size Skip bin for your job, numerous elements should be taken into consideration.

First, evaluate the amount and sort of waste you'll be dealing with. Different jobs generate varying kinds and quantities of waste, so recognizing your waste stream is important.

Take into consideration the area available on your residential property for the Skip container. Guarantee that the picked container size can fit in the designated location without causing blockage.

An additional variable to consider is the duration of your project. Longer jobs might call for larger Skip bins or even more constant clearing to fit the waste produced gradually.

Think of any kind of possible constraints in your location, such as weight restrictions or restricted products, to make certain conformity with policies.

Last but not least, factor in your budget plan and select a miss bin size that straightens with your financial restrictions while still satisfying your garbage disposal requirements.

Understanding Container Dimensions



Comprehending container measurements is critical when selecting the appropriate Skip container size for your task. Skip bins can be found in various dimensions, typically determined in cubic meters.

The dimensions of an avoid bin refer to its length, width, and height. By understanding these measurements, you can envision how much waste the container can hold and whether it will fit your requirements.

For example, a 2 cubic meter Skip bin may have dimensions of about 1.8 meters in length, 1.4 meters in width, and 0.9 meters in height. Understanding these dimensions can help you determine if the Skip bin will suit your wanted location and if it can accommodate the volume of waste you expect generating.

Constantly take into consideration the room you have readily available for the Skip bin and make certain that its dimensions straighten with your job needs to stay clear of any issues during waste disposal.
